What affects the price

Several things change the final bill when you replace a roof. The total area of your home is the biggest factor, followed by the specific materials you choose, like asphalt shingles versus metal or tile. We also look at the pitch or slope of your roof and how many layers of old material need to be pulled off before we start. If there is hidden wood rot or damaged decking underneath, that adds to the labor and supplies required.

About this service

Roof tiles are heavy, durable units often made of clay or concrete, known for their unique shape and fire resistance. They are common in areas with warmer climates and can last for decades. You should choose tiles if you want a premium look that adds significant character to your home. Because they are heavy, your roof deck may need extra reinforcement, which is a factor in your total cost; ex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

What is the process for using RV roof sealant?

The process for using RV roof sealant typically involves preparing the surface by thoroughly cleaning it to remove dirt, debris, and any old sealant. Once the area is clean and completely dry, the new sealant is applied directly to the seams, vents, or any areas requiring repair. For larger cracks or seams, a reinforcing fabric is often embedded within the sealant for added strength and flexibility. The sealant is then smoothed to ensure a watertight bond. It's crucial to use a sealant specifically formulated for RV roofs, as these are designed to withstand UV exposure and temperature fluctuations.

What are the advantages of asphalt shingle roofs in Baltimore?

Asphalt shingle roofs offer several advantages for Baltimore homes, making them a popular choice. They are highly cost-effective, providing a good balance between affordability and performance. Asphalt shingles are available in a wide array of colors and styles, including architectural and designer options, allowing for significant aesthetic customization to match different home designs. They also offer good durability and resistance to moderate weather conditions common in the region, and their installation is relatively straightforward for experienced contractors. Furthermore, many asphalt shingles come with substantial warranties.
